Grover Lorenzo Buford, affectionately known as "CoCo" age 60, departed this life peacefully in the arms of his loving wife on Tuesday, July 26, 2022 at their home in Alexandria, Virginia after a courageous two-year battle with cancer.

Lorenzo was born on August 11, 1961, to Grover Cleveland Buford and Patricia H. Buford in Charlotte, NC. He graduated from Harry P. Harding and served in the United States Air Force as a Tactical Aircraft Maintenance Technician for 10 years and then as a Telephone & Data Circuitry Equipment Specialist.

Lorenzo was passionate about his love for God, his wife, family & friends.  He was an extraordinary husband, a wonderful father, a savvy businessman and a faithful friend.  He was a member of Alfred Street Baptist Church in Alexandria, Virginia where he served on the Usher Board and the Homeless Outreach Ministry.  He was a generous giver of his time, talents and resources and was a blessing to many, often going above and beyond expectations.

In 2006, Lorenzo met and married the love of his life, Sharon, whom he referred to as "Sweets", the same endearment she used for him.  Through this beautiful, solid union, they built several successful businesses:  The Buford Company, LLC, a video and access control security company and Initial Homecare Services, LLC (adult group homes for the intellectually disabled).

Lorenzo worked hard, and he enjoyed life and all it had to offer.  He traveled extensively with his wife, loved having a good time socializing with family and friends, and loved sports, especially football and his favorite team, the Carolina Panthers.

Lorenzo is survived by his wife: Sharon V. Buford (VA); his mother: Patricia H. Buford (NC); sister: Pamela Buford-Foster (DE); children: Omar Buford (NC), Patrice Buford (NC), Kay Israel ( AZ), Initia Walker (VA); godson, Nicholas Burke (FL); grandson, Daniel Israel (AZ); nieces: Patientce Y. Foster (DE), Patara Foster Sims (DE), (Christopher T. Sims); great nephews: Brave Foster Anderson (DE), Peyton C. Sims (DE), Christian C. Sims (DE), and a host of cousins, uncles, aunts and many, many friends.

"I have lived a good life.  I met the love of my life, Sweets, and now I am going to see the Giver of Life. No regrets."

-Grover Lorenzo Buford
